Getting to know Koekelare

Koekelare is a quaint and charming municipality located in the West Flanders province of Belgium. This small town, with a population of approximately 8,000, is steeped in history and culture. Its picturesque streets are home to beautiful churches and museums, such as the Church of Saint Martin and the Lange Max Museum, which showcase the town's rich past.

In terms of recreation, Koekelare boasts the impressive swimming complex, De Kolk, as well as the Koekelare Forest, a perfect destination for those looking to explore the outdoors. The town also hosts a number of events throughout the year, including the popular Koekelare "Kermis" festival, providing visitors with an opportunity to experience and enjoy the local culture.

Visitors to Koekelare can also indulge in the town's culinary delights, including local specialties such as "Barnsteen", a traditional beer that is brewed in the area.
